# Service Accounts: Lintbase Baseline Sync

The svc-lintbase account regenerates the static-analysis baseline file nightly and pushes it to the Coverstone artifact store. Do not run the sync manually unless the baseline drifts. Rotation happens quarterly; support only needs read access to verify uploads. If a customer reports stale baseline warnings, confirm the account authenticated last night. The current key for the Coverstone upload endpoint follows.

API key for hahog-kajef: vxb15-Orrbjm9glxbWQLX

Ticket: Turnstile counter drift at Harrowgate Arena. The GateTally service under-counts entries at Gate 7 during peak ingress, diverging from manual tallies by roughly 4%. We suspect the debounce window on the optical sensor feed is too aggressive. Fix is staged behind the gatetally_debounce_v2 flag and validated against last Saturday's replay data. Rollout is blocked pending sign-off. The person responsible for approving this change is named below.

account owner for tafog-tajeg: Holix Frador

Runbook: metricflare sidecar. The sidecar scrapes pod-local metrics every 15s and forwards batches to the Quarrel aggregation tier. If batches stall, check the forwarder queue depth first; restarts are safe and idempotent. Review note: the sidecar reads its config solely from the mounted env file, no flags. Ordering in that file matters because the loader stops at the first parse error. The ingest token must sit on the line immediately after this sentence.

secret setting of tajof-bahif: COURIER_KEY3=65d

Ticket: signature check failing on crash-report uploads from third-party plugins. The Skarnell pipeline rejects any plugin payload whose manifest signature doesn't match the registered publisher key, and several external authors are hitting this after the v9 rotation. Fix: re-sign your plugin manifest with the current key, bump the manifest version, and resubmit. Old keys were revoked and will not be reinstated. Uploads signed before the rotation must be rebuilt. Re-sign using the key below.

deploy key for baweg-bajeg: bky9_DYLNv2wGq